Oregon HB 2724 (2017 Regular Session) — Relating to the Rent Guarantee Program.

Directs Housing and Community Services Department to develop and implement Rent Guarantee Program to provide incentives and financial assistance to landlords that rent or lease to low income households by guaranteeing payments to landlords for unpaid rent and for eviction and property damage costs within certain limits.

Timeline

The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.

  • 2017-01-09T20:20:19+00:00 First reading. Referred to Speaker's desk. introduction, reading-1, referral-committee
  • 2017-01-18T01:55:48+00:00 Referred to Human Services and Housing with subsequent referral to Ways and Means. referral-committee
  • 2017-02-23T16:01:00+00:00 Public Hearing held.
  • 2017-03-30T15:02:00+00:00 Work Session held.
  • 2017-04-05T23:15:09+00:00 Recommendation: Do pass and be referred to Ways and Means by prior reference. committee-passage-favorable
  • 2017-04-05T23:15:10+00:00 Referred to Ways and Means by prior reference. referral-committee
  • 2017-06-27T21:12:00+00:00 Assigned to Subcommittee On Transportation and Economic Development. referral-committee
  • 2017-06-29T20:03:00+00:00 Returned to Full Committee.
  • 2017-06-29T20:01:00+00:00 Public Hearing and Work Session held.
  • 2017-06-30T16:02:00+00:00 Work Session held.
  • 2017-07-04T22:44:20+00:00 Recommendation: Do pass with amendments and be printed A-Engrossed. committee-passage-favorable
  • 2017-07-05T15:25:47+00:00 Second reading. reading-2
  • 2017-07-06T01:30:40+00:00 Rules suspended. Third reading. Carried by Sanchez. Passed. passage, reading-3
  • 2017-07-06T15:10:01+00:00 First reading. Referred to President's desk. introduction, reading-1, referral-committee
  • 2017-07-06T17:50:09+00:00 Referred to Ways and Means. referral-committee
  • 2017-07-07T14:39:47+00:00 Recommendation: Do pass the A-Eng. bill. committee-passage-favorable
  • 2017-07-07T16:05:54+00:00 Second reading. reading-2
  • 2017-07-07T16:16:39+00:00 Rules suspended. Third reading. Carried by Monroe. Passed. passage, reading-3
  • 2017-07-06T01:31:40+00:00 Potential conflict(s) of interest declared by Nearman.
  • 2017-07-18T16:16:37+00:00 Speaker signed. passage
  • 2017-07-18T20:25:51+00:00 President signed. passage
  • 2017-08-08T23:30:00+00:00 Governor signed. executive-signature
  • 2017-08-18T18:19:59+00:00 Chapter 659, (2017 Laws): Effective date January 1, 2018.
